import re
binnmu_re = re.compile(r'^(.*)\+b\d+$')
def same_source(sv1, sv2, binnmu_re=binnmu_re):
"""Check if two version numbers are built from the same source
This method returns a boolean value which is true if the two
version numbers specified as parameters are built from the same
source. The main use of this code is to detect binary-NMU.
binnmu_re is an optimization to avoid "load global".
"""
if sv1 == sv2:
return 1
m = binnmu_re.match(sv1)
if m: sv1 = m.group(1)
m = binnmu_re.match(sv2)
if m: sv2 = m.group(1)
if sv1 == sv2:
return 1
return 0
